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. ioBroker Allgemein
    4. Installation von ioBroker auf Raspberry Pi 2

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Installation von ioBroker auf Raspberry Pi 2

    This topic has been deleted. Only users with topic management privileges can see it.
    • derAuge
      derAuge last edited by

      Hallo zusammen,

      so nun habe ich mich auch mal angemeldet um hier mit zu machen. (Wenn es hier nicht Passt bitte abtrennen und in einen anderen Bereich verschieben)

      Habe mit ein Raspberry Pi 2 Model B bei Pollin.de bestellt.

      Install von Debian war erfolgreich

      Das Install-PDF von Homoran war sehr hilfreich. Danke dafür!

      Hier mal mein vorgehen:

      login: root

      ##### Update der Linux-Module #####
      apt-get update
      apt-get upgrade -y
      
      ##### Vorbereitung der ioBroker Installation #####
      wget http://download.iobroker.org/nodejs_0.10.22-1_armhf.deb
      dpkg -i nodejs_0.10.22-1_armhf.deb
      rm nodejs_0.10.22-1_armhf.deb
      
      ##### Official installation way is #####
      mkdir /opt/iobroker
      cd /opt/iobroker
      npm install iobroker
      
      

      Die Installation lief sauber durch

      #############################################################################
      root@pi2:~# mkdir /opt/iobroker
      root@pi2:~# cd /opt/iobroker
      root@pi2:/opt/iobroker# npm install iobroker
      npm http GET https://registry.npmjs.org/iobroker
      npm http 200 https://registry.npmjs.org/iobroker
      npm http GET https://registry.npmjs.org/iobroker/-/iobroker-0.2.2.tgz
      npm http 200 https://registry.npmjs.org/iobroker/-/iobroker-0.2.2.tgz
      npm http GET https://registry.npmjs.org/yargs
      npm http 200 https://registry.npmjs.org/yargs
      npm http GET https://registry.npmjs.org/yargs/-/yargs-1.2.6.tgz
      npm http 200 https://registry.npmjs.org/yargs/-/yargs-1.2.6.tgz
      npm http GET https://registry.npmjs.org/minimist
      npm http 200 https://registry.npmjs.org/minimist
      npm http GET https://registry.npmjs.org/minimist/-/minimist-0.1.0.tgz
      npm http 200 https://registry.npmjs.org/minimist/-/minimist-0.1.0.tgz
      
      > iobroker@0.2.2 install /opt/iobroker/node_modules/iobroker
      > node lib/setup.js
      
      npm install iobroker.js-controller --production --silent --prefix "/opt/iobroker/node_modules/iobroker/lib/../../../"
      npm install iobroker.admin --production --silent --prefix "/opt/iobroker/node_modules/iobroker/lib/../../../"
      Write "./iobroker start" to start the ioBroker
      Auto-start was enabled. Write "update-rc.d -f iobroker.sh remove" to disable auto-start
      iobroker is started. Go to "http://ip-addr:8081" to open the admin UI.
      iobroker@0.2.2 node_modules/iobroker
      └── yargs@1.2.6 (minimist@0.1.0)
      root@pi2:/opt/iobroker#
      ############################################################################
      
      

      Jetzt kann man unter der <ip raspbarry="">:8081 den Administrator von ioBroker im Browser aufrufen.

      Als erstes sollte man den hm-rega-Adapter installieren, wenn man die Daten aus der CCU übernehmen will.

      Der dazu notwendige hm-rpc-Adapter wird automatisch mit installiert.

      Dazu klickt man in der letzten Spalte auf das (+).

      Ein kleines Fenster mit dem Installations-Log erscheint und beendet sich selbst.

      Die bereits installierten Instanzen werden in den oberen Bereich der Liste verschoben.

      Zur Konfiguration der Adapter wechselt man auf den Reiter „Instanzen“:

      Zur Konfiguration der Instanz wird das Icon (Buch?) angeklickt und im aufspringenden Konfigurationsfenster konfiguriert.

      1.) Homematic RPC Adapter Einstellungen

      2.) Homematic Rega-Logic adapter settings

      Der bisher ausgegraute Button „Speichern“ wird jetzt aktiv und sollte auch benutzt werden!

      Das Konfigurationsfenster anschließend mit dem X rechts oben schließen.

      Zum Aktivieren auf "Ändern" klicken und bei "Aktiviert" das Häkchen setzen

      Daten werden nun von der CCU geholt.

      Weitere Installation

      3.) ioBroker simple web Adapter

      4.) ioBroker Visualisation

      Nun will ich erst mal ein wenig testen und weiter einrichten

      Gruß

      derAuge</ip>

      1 Reply Last reply Reply Quote 0
      • S
        StefSign last edited by

        Hallo Auge,

        prima Anleitung das wird vielen Interessierten ganz schön Arbeit sparen. Ich habe bei meinem Raspi2 (na ja jetzt sind es schon 2) mir gedacht wie kann man die 4 Cores richtig auslasten? Die Lösung scheint mir Virtualisierung…

        Wenn es Dich interessiert, sag bescheid.

        🙂

        Ansonsten interessiert mich Dein Feedback zur Performance. Momentan arbeite ich selbst auf einem 4 Core Intel System mit Ubuntu und da fluscht alles.

        Steve

        1 Reply Last reply Reply Quote 0
        • eric2905
          eric2905 last edited by

          Hallo zusammen,

          ich bin der Neue 😄

          Habe seit geraumer Zeit CCU.io zusammen mit DashUI auf einem Cubietruck laufen und wollte mir jetzt auch mal ioBroker, usw. ansehen.

          Gestern wurde mein Raspberry Pi2 geliefert und nach der oben stehenden Anleitung ohne Probleme installiert - danke für die gute Anleitung!

          Und jetzt mal testen, testen, testen.

          Viele Grüße,

          Eric
          996_2016-12-30_13h57_07.png
          996_2016-12-30_13h58_26.png
          996_2016-12-30_13h58_57.png

          1 Reply Last reply Reply Quote 0
          • Homoran
            Homoran Global Moderator Administrators last edited by

            Hallo Eric und Willkommen im forum.

            Sollten dir an der Anleitung Verbesserungen in den Sinn kommen, lass mich es wissen. [emoji6]

            Gesendet von meinem Cynus T7 mit Tapatalk

            1 Reply Last reply Reply Quote 0
            • eric2905
              eric2905 last edited by

              Hi,

              danke für das Willkommen.

              Ich schaue mir die Dokus in den nächsten Tagen mal an und gebe Bescheid (habe sowas irgendwann in grauer Vorzeit mal gelernt 🙂 ).

              Gruß,

              Eric

              1 Reply Last reply Reply Quote 0
              • derAuge
                derAuge last edited by

                @eric2905:

                Hallo zusammen,

                ich bin der Neue 😄

                Habe seit geraumer Zeit CCU.io zusammen mit DashUI auf einem Cubietruck laufen und wollte mir jetzt auch mal ioBroker, usw. ansehen.

                Gestern wurde mein Raspberry Pi2 geliefert und nach der oben stehenden Anleitung ohne Probleme installiert - danke für die gute Anleitung!

                Und jetzt mal testen, testen, testen.

                Viele Grüße,

                Eric `

                Hallo Eric

                Willkommen im Forum.

                Da bist du ja passend angefangen um mit dem Testen zu beginnen. Fein. Wir freuen uns auf dein FeedBack.

                Gruß

                derAuge

                1 Reply Last reply Reply Quote 0
                • S
                  Stmiko last edited by

                  Hallo zusammen,

                  Heute ist auch mein Raspi2 gekommen und natürlich direkt versucht ioBroker zu installieren.

                  Leider läuft es bei mir nicht durch, bekomme einen Haufen Fehlermeldungen.

                  Siehe Anhang.

                  Bin für jede Hilfe dankbar.

                  Gruß,

                  Michael
                  206_image.jpg

                  1 Reply Last reply Reply Quote 0
                  • Homoran
                    Homoran Global Moderator Administrators last edited by

                    Hallo Michael und willkommen im forum.

                    Erst einmal don't panic.

                    Es ist nur ein Fehler. Der ist jedoch anscheinend heftig.

                    Es kann sein, dass im Moment ein Fehler im Installationspaket ist. Bluefox ist diese Woche noch in Urlaub.

                    Es ist auch die richtige nodejs Version drauf.

                    Du bist auch im Ordner /opt/iobroker

                    Dort wirst du npm install iobroker aufgerufen haben, oder?

                    Versuch mal ein npm cache clean und dann nochmal npm install iobroker

                    Wenn es dann immer noch nicht läuft müssen wir auf Bluefox warten.

                    Gruß

                    Rainer

                    Gesendet von meinem Cynus T7 mit Tapatalk

                    1 Reply Last reply Reply Quote 0
                    • derAuge
                      derAuge last edited by

                      Hi Michael

                      Fein das du auch starten willst.

                      Habe selbst in den letzten tagen eine Neuinstallation versucht. Leider ohne Erfolg.

                      Wie Rainer schon sagte: etwas Geduld

                      Gesendet von meinem BLOOM mit Tapatalk

                      1 Reply Last reply Reply Quote 0
                      • S
                        Stmiko last edited by

                        Hallo Rainer,

                        Ja, ich habe wie oben beschrieben im Verzeichnis /Opt/ioBroker den Befehl

                        sudo npm install ioBroker aufgerufen.

                        > Versuch mal ein npm cache clean und dann nochmal npm install iobroker
                        Dies hat leider keine Verbesserung gebracht.

                        > Wenn es dann immer noch nicht läuft müssen wir auf Bluefox warten.
                        Ok…..dann bleibt mir im Moment wohl keine andere Wahl 😉

                        Vielen Dank für die Hilfe.

                        LgM

                        1 Reply Last reply Reply Quote 0
                        • Homoran
                          Homoran Global Moderator Administrators last edited by

                          Wenn du mit sudo….. Aufrufst bist du wohl als pi eingeloggt.

                          Du musst es als root ausführen

                          Sudo passwd root

                          Passwort eingeben und bestätigen

                          Dann als root einloggen und nochmal versuchen.

                          Viel Glück

                          Rainer

                          Gesendet von meinem Cynus T7 mit Tapatalk

                          1 Reply Last reply Reply Quote 0
                          • S
                            Stmiko last edited by

                            Hallo Rainer,

                            Super jetzt läuft es….vielen Dank für die Hilfe.

                            Der Fehler war wirklich der falsche User.

                            LgM

                            1 Reply Last reply Reply Quote 0
                            • S
                              smiling_Jack last edited by

                              @Homoran:

                              Wenn du mit sudo….. Aufrufst bist du wohl als pi eingeloggt.

                              Du musst es als root ausführen

                              Sudo passwd root

                              Passwort eingeben und bestätigen

                              Dann als root einloggen und nochmal versuchen.

                              Viel Glück

                              Rainer

                              Gesendet von meinem Cynus T7 mit Tapatalk `

                              Kann mir als Linux anfanger mal jemand erklären warum es als root geht und als sudo nicht ?

                              1 Reply Last reply Reply Quote 0
                              • Homoran
                                Homoran Global Moderator Administrators last edited by

                                Da ich auch noch Linux Anfänger bin, bin ich mir nicht sicher, aber ich denke es liegt an dem Besitzer der installierten dateien

                                Mit sudo bleibt der Besitzer pi. Unter root ist der Besitzer eben root.

                                Gruß

                                Rainer

                                1 Reply Last reply Reply Quote 0
                                • C
                                  Cortes2410 last edited by

                                  Hallo,

                                  ich bin auch absoluter Neuling. :?

                                  Habe jetzt die Anleitung befolgt und es hat alles geklappt. Danke dafür.

                                  Mein Problem:

                                  Unter <ip raspbarry="">:8081 lässt sich ioBroker nicht aufrufen.

                                  Port im Speedport für den Raspi stehen auf 8080 und jetzt mal auf 8080-8090 umgestellt.

                                  Habe es im FF und Chrome ausprobiert. Habe ich evtl etwas nicht beachtet? :oops:</ip>

                                  1 Reply Last reply Reply Quote 0
                                  • A
                                    aquapro last edited by

                                    Willst Du von außen zugreifen oder warum gehst Du an Deinen Speedport?

                                    1 Reply Last reply Reply Quote 0
                                    • C
                                      Cortes2410 last edited by

                                      Vorerst noch nicht. Aber auch wenn ich den Raspberry bei der Portweiterleitung rausnehme geht es nicht.
                                      1043_bildschirmfoto_2019-01-12_um_09.57.30.png

                                      1 Reply Last reply Reply Quote 0
                                      • A
                                        aquapro last edited by

                                        Wenn der Pi und Du im gleichen "Netz" seid, sollte die Weiterleitung auch nicht machen.

                                        Mal ganz einfach gefragt. Ist iobroker überhaupt gestartet?

                                        Und was heißt:
                                        > Unter <ip raspbarry="">:8081 lässt sich ioBroker nicht aufrufen.</ip>

                                        Was passiert denn bzw. was zeigt Dein browser?

                                        1 Reply Last reply Reply Quote 0
                                        • C
                                          Cortes2410 last edited by

                                          Habe den 'ganzen Salat' nochmal drüber installiert. Jetzt geht es. Sorry für die Umstände.

                                          1 Reply Last reply Reply Quote 0
                                          • A
                                            aquapro last edited by

                                            Kein Problem.

                                            1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ate
                                            FAQ Cloud / IOT
                                            HowTo: Node.js-Update
                                            HowTo: Backup/Restore
                                            Downloads
                                            BLOG

                                            438
                                            Online

                                            31.7k
                                            Users

                                            79.6k
                                            Topics

                                            1.3m
                                            Posts

                                            12
                                            25
                                            10741
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o